Councillor Kaya Comer-Schwartz, Leader of Islington Council, responds to the Spring Budget

"I am relieved to see our lobbying, alongside other councils and charities, has been recognised by the Chancellor in the Spring Budget through his U-Turn on plans to scrap the Household Support Fund.  

"For our residents, this means we can continue our vital work to ensure children don’t go hungry over school holidays and to support low-income carers, pensioners, and care leavers.  

"However, it is extremely disappointing that we had to wait until the last minute for the extension and that it is only for six months. This is part of a troubling pattern of short-term funding and vision from the Government. Overall, the Spring Budget completely neglects to address the significant funding crisis confronting councils. 

"Despite the continued lack of support and understanding from the Government, we will do everything we can to maintain our excellent public services. We delivered a balanced budget on 29 February to ensure we meet our ambitions, as set out in our Islington Together 2030 plan.”
